**Job Summary**:
The Quality Manager is responsible for the activities of data abstraction, quality improvement, and outcomes reporting for the department that are required for regulatory registries and various organizational committees. The Quality Manager will review the quality metrics and support the multidisciplinary clinical teams to review processes and make improvements as identified and needed. The data will be collected and submitted effectively and timely according to required deadlines. The Quality Manager supports and collaborates with the health care program staff in the implementation of best practices of documentation and assist in the quality improvement initiatives, which maximizes quality and safe care to all patients.

**Responsibilities**:

- Coordinates data and quality improvement activities for the department of Cardiology, including maintaining departmental quality dashboards, and presentations
- Oversees proper documentation of physicians and staff for the different requirements NYSDOH and ACC.and other registries of the department. Provides real-time feedback and education to the teams.
- Abstracts clinical data from the EHR real time to ensure clinical team is providing standard of care, and enters into the various department required registries and regulatory agency sites, including but not limited to American College of Cardiology and NYSDOH.
- Maintains STEMI database including D2B times for the clinical Cath Lab / ED collaborative.
- Utilizes cardiology IT programs, sites and analytics to collect volumeand quality data (i.e ISCV, Cognos, NCDR, and NYSDOH).
- Collaborates with the clinical team to analyze data and identify areas for opportunity of improvement and support in implementation, action plans and follow-up activities
- Prepares and maintains outcome metric presentation for the different sections of the department to be presented at hospital committees, and Department of Cardiology annual Quality Summit
- Collaborates with clinical and administrative teams to ensure processes for patient care are streamlined and efficient to maximize productivity
- Participates on departmental and organizationcommittees and participates when required
- Participate in the registry and regulatory ongoing sessions and annual conferences. Communicates and implements required updates.
- Collaborates in development of action plans to optimize work flows for care to ensure seamless access and care for patients.
- Assists department with goal setting and prioritization
- Assistin the policy management for up-to-date systems and utilizes template.
- Communicates data and quality outcomes internally to staff within the departments as well as through the quality and safety department, and quality committee of the board.
- Coordinates departmental quality meetings

Meeting scheduling, agenda and minutes and necessary follow-up
- Creates Excel spreadsheets and PowerPoint presentations; prepares reports with data for quality
- Performs other duties as assigned

Qualifications/Requirements:
**Experience**:
Experience in healthcare setting with preferred knowledge of Cardiology, registry and regulatory agencies.

**Education**:
Bachelors Degree, required, Masters/Graduate degree, preferred.
